/**********************************************************************
Motorola 6821 PIA interface and emulation
Notes:
* pia_get_port_b_z_mask() gives the caller the bitmask
that show which bits are high-impendance when
reading port B, thus neither 0 or 1.
pia_get_output_cb2_z() returns the same
information for the CB2 pin
* pia_set_port_a_z_mask allows the input callback to
indicate which port A bits are disconnected.
For these bit, the read operation will return the
output buffer's contents
* the 'alt' interface functions are used when the A0 and A1
address bits are swapped
* all 'int' data or return values are Boolean
**********************************************************************/
#ifndef PIA_6821
#define PIA_6821
#define MAX_PIA 8
/*------------- PIA interface structure -----------------*/
typedef struct _pia6821_interface pia6821_interface;
struct _pia6821_interface
{
read8_space_func in_a_func;
read8_space_func in_b_func;
read8_space_func in_ca1_func;
read8_space_func in_cb1_func;
read8_space_func in_ca2_func;
read8_space_func in_cb2_func;
write8_space_func out_a_func;
write8_space_func out_b_func;
write8_space_func out_ca2_func;
write8_space_func out_cb2_func;
void (*irq_a_func)(running_machine *machine, int state);
void (*irq_b_func)(running_machine *machine, int state);
};
/*------------------ Configuration -----------------------*/
void pia_config(running_machine *machine, int which, const pia6821_interface *intf);
/*----------------------- Reset --------------------------*/
void pia_reset(void);
/*-------------- CPU interface for PIA read --------------*/
UINT8 pia_read(int which, offs_t offset);
UINT8 pia_alt_read(int which, offs_t offset);
UINT8 pia_get_port_b_z_mask(int which); /* see first note */
/*------------- CPU interface for PIA write --------------*/
void pia_write(int which, offs_t offset, UINT8 data);
void pia_alt_write(int which, offs_t offset, UINT8 data);
void pia_set_port_a_z_mask(int which, UINT8 data); /* see second note */
/*------------- Device interface for port A --------------*/
UINT8 pia_get_input_a(int which);
void pia_set_input_a(int which, UINT8 data, UINT8 z_mask);
UINT8 pia_get_output_a(int which);
/*----------- Device interface for the CA1 pin -----------*/
int pia_get_input_ca1(int which);
void pia_set_input_ca1(int which, int data);
/*----------- Device interface for the CA2 pin -----------*/
int pia_get_input_ca2(int which);
void pia_set_input_ca2(int which, int data);
int pia_get_output_ca2(int which);
int pia_get_output_ca2_z(int which);
/*------------- Device interface for port B --------------*/
UINT8 pia_get_input_b(int which);
void pia_set_input_b(int which, UINT8 data);
UINT8 pia_get_output_b(int which);
/*----------- Device interface for the CB1 pin -----------*/
int pia_get_input_cb1(int which);
void pia_set_input_cb1(int which, int data);
/*----------- Device interface for the CB2 pin -----------*/
int pia_get_input_cb2(int which);
void pia_set_input_cb2(int which, int data);
int pia_get_output_cb2(int which);
int pia_get_output_cb2_z(int which); /* see first note */
/*-- Convinience interface for retrieving the IRQ state --*/
int pia_get_irq_a(int which);
int pia_get_irq_b(int which);
